9 civilians were killed in the bombing of the Israeli occupation on southern Syria

Around the clock – At least 9 civilians were killed at dawn Thursday as a result of the bombing launched by the Israeli occupation in southern Syria, after a penetration of its forces in the region, according to the Daraa Governorate, hours after raids that affected sites and two military airports in other parts of Syria.
In a statement, Daraa Governorate reported “the upgrading of nine civilians and the injury of others, in an initial outcome, after the shelling of the Israeli occupation of the Jubailiya Dam, between the city of Daraa and the town of Tsel, west of Daraa”, followed an Israeli “incursion” in the region “where the occupation forces advanced for the first time to this depth.
